WebMar 4, 2010 · In a claiming race, every horse is for sale, always at a price established by the conditions of the race. Claiming prices can range from the low ($5,000) to the high ($150,000), and are used to draw fields in which the horses entered are of similar value, quality, and ability. WebNov 21, 2016 · Ideal Scores. Most horses, including performance horses and growing horses, should be in a body score of 5-6. For optimum reproductive efficiency, broodmares should be a 5-7, and not allowed to lose condition such that they are below a 5 during breeding season.
